Transaction d6fc76b52a1af42aaf295685ad116c75baac85098ad5c9382aef978097989078
1 Input
1 Output
-
d6fc76b52a1af42aaf295685ad116c75baac85098ad5c9382aef978097989078:0
- value
- 25579440
- script pubkey
- OP_0 OP_PUSHBYTES_20 4a148705a2d1f0a4cfd981af74e6b6f0b5756011
- address
- bc1qfg2gwpdz68c2fn7esxhhfe4k7z6h2cq3r4skt3